DTC-DMRC in JV to build realty space and bus terminals

DMRC
Delhi Transport Corporation (DTC) and Delhi Metro Rail Corporation (DMRC) have sign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) for the development of land parcels and bus terminals in the national capital in areas like Nehru Place, Najafgarh, Azadpur, Mehrauli and Narela in the first phase of this project. The agreement provides flexibility to take up work under one of the suitable models among Public Private Partnership (PPP), Property Business (PB) and Deposit Work basis according to existing urban development bylaws, instructions, regulations, and Master Plan of Delhi (MPD-2021).

The agreement was signed between Director, DMRC (Projects) DK Saini and Chief General Manager (Operations),DTC, VK Gupta in the presence of Delhi‘s Transport Minister Kailash Gahlot. As per the MoU, DMRC is going to implement these projects from conceptualization to commissioning and would be rendering all the services including pre-constructional activities such as the development of preliminary plans, preparation of preliminary estimates, construction activities such as approval of design or drawing of the layout plan, tendering and execution of work.

The scope of work also includes post-constructional activities such as obtaining completion certificates from local bodies and facilitation of handing over of the project on completion.
